当Firefox显示“未连接:有潜在的安全问题”时,通常意味着浏览器检测到网站的安全证书有问题或计算机的时钟设置不正确。以下是几种可能的原因和相应的解决方法:
证书问题:
在拦截页面点击“高级”选项,然后选择“查看证书”。找到并下载“PEM(证书)”和“PEM(证书链)”文件。
进入Firefox的证书管理界面:点击右上角的三条杠按钮,选择“设置”>“隐私与安全”>“证书”>“查看证书”。点击“导入”,导入刚才下载的证书文件,然后点击“确定”完成操作。
日期时间设置错误:
确保您的计算机日期和时间设置正确。错误的日期和时间设置可能导致SSL证书验证失败。
网站配置错误:
如果访问的是常见的大型网站(如百度、淘宝、GitHub等),并且出现了这个问题,可能是网站的配置有问题。在这种情况下,可以尝试将网站地址添加到Firefox的例外网站列表中。具体操作是:在出现问题的页面点击“高级”>“添加例外”>“确认安全例外”。
修改Firefox的高级设置:在地址栏输入 about:config
,然后在搜索栏中输入 security.enterprise_roots.enabled
,将其设置为 true
。这允许Firefox信任用户企业的内部CA证书。
浏览器扩展冲突:
某些浏览器扩展可能与网站的SSL/TLS连接冲突。尝试在无痕浏览模式下打开网页,以排除此类问题。
防火墙或安全软件干扰:
有时,防火墙或安全软件会阻止浏览器连接到不安全的网站。尝试暂时禁用这些软件,以确定是否为原因之一。
浏览器版本过旧:
确保您的浏览器是最新版本,旧版本的浏览器可能不支持最新的安全协议。
总的来说,通过上述步骤,通常可以解决大多数与安全连接有关的问题。如果问题依然存在,可能需要进一步检查网络设置或联系网站管理员寻求帮助。同时,请确保在执行上述操作时,尤其是涉及 about:config
的设置时,清楚了解其含义,以避免对浏览器造成不必要的改动。